Web2 de abr. de 2024 · Forbes Apple has established temperature guidelines for their MacBook Pros that range from 50°F (10°C) to 95°F (35°C). These guidelines apply to the majority of Apple products, including the majority … Web9 de fev. de 2014 · Operating temperature: 50° to 95° F (10° to 35° C) Storage temperature: –13° to 113° F (–25° to 45° C) Relative humidity: 0% to 90% noncondensing.
